Spokesperson For Endra Calls The Budget Of The Ministry Of PUPR Tembus Rp1,300 Trillion For The Last 10 Years

JAKARTA - Spokesperson for the Ministry of Public Works and Public Housing (PUPR) Endra S. Atmawidjaja reported that the PUPR Ministry received a budget allocation of around Rp. 1,300 trillion over the past 10 years.

"In the ten years that we can report that the Ministry of PUPR has mandated a very large budget by the government, almost Rp. 1,300 trillion," said Endra in the Media Gathering Achievement agenda of 10 Years of PUPR Infrastructure Development at the PUPR Ministry office, Jakarta, Friday, October 18.

The budget has been used for infrastructure development throughout the country, starting from the construction of toll roads, bridges to dams.

"And our obligation, as conveyed by the Minister (Basuki Hadimuljono) is not to publish, but to report funds that are collected hard through taxes, what are used for. This is for infrastructure development," he said.

For your information, the Ministry of PUPR has built a lot of infrastructure throughout Indonesia from 2015 to 2024.

The Ministry of PUPR through the Directorate General of Highways has built 2,432 kilometers (km) of expressways or toll roads.

In detail, the construction of toll roads on the island of Sumatra is 1,138 km, Java 1,857 km, Kalimantan 145 km, Sulawesi 61 km and Bali 10 km.

Then, the construction of new roads along 5,999 km. Among them are Border Roads (Papua, Kalimantan, NTT), Trans Papua and Kalimantan roads and Jalan Lintas Selatan Java. Currently, the national road is 47,603 km long with 92 percent steady condition.

Next, the construction of a bridge with a length of 125,904 meters (m). These include the Youtefa Bridge (Papua), Balang Island (East Kalimantan), Pak Kasih (West Kalimantan), Kendari Bay (Central Sulawesi), Merah Putih (Ambon), Musi IV (South Sumatra) and the replacement of the Callender Hamilton Bridge (CH) in Banten, West Java, Central Java and East Java.

Then, the construction of a suspension bridge was 583 units. Among them are the Sepan Kareho Bridge (West Kalimantan) and Water Fair (Maluku) in order to facilitate access to people in rural areas.

Furthermore, the construction of flyovers/underpass is 27,673 m. These include the Juanda flyover (East Java), Kopo (Bandung), Ganefo (Central Java), underpass Jatingaleh (Central Java) and Simpang Tugu Ngurah Rai (Bali).
